The Second Annual SLO Co. Great Pumpkin Contest was held during the San Luis Obispo Downtown Association’s Thursday Night Farmers’ Market, on October 18, 2007 on Chorro Street. Giant pumpkins can grow between 200 and 1,700 pounds, with the world record pumpkin weighing in at over 1,600 pounds. Here is how the San Luis Obispo County pumpkins sized up...

During the summer, the Farm Bureau and Farm Supply seeded the contest by donating enough seeds and sprouts to grow approximately 5,000 pumpkin plants. Local giant pumpkin grower, Paul Rys, donated over 2,000 seeds from his personal collection. A portion of those were then sprouted in the Talley Vegetables’ seed chamber in Arroyo Grande and distributed to the 4-H and FFA at local community events.
